Argentina captain Lionel Messi’s agent, Marcelo Mendez, has played down speculation his client is on the verge of joining Inter Miami when his contract with Paris Saint-Germain expires next summer.

Reports had emerged that Messi, who inspired Argentina to beat Mexico 2-0 in a World Cup tie last weekend, would leave PSG on a free transfer.

Reacting to the speculation, Mendez branded the rumours ‘fake news’.

“It’s false,” Mendez told CNN when asked about the reports. “It’s fake news.

“There is no negotiation for Lionel to join Inter Miami next season.”

Despite Mendez’s denial, Inter Miami remain one of the favourites to sign Messi, who already owns a house in the city and has holidayed there on different occasions with his family.
